Richard Gere’s Humanitarian Profile
Richard Gere is an actor and activist known for long-standing engagement with health and human rights causes. His portfolio includes advocacy on HIV/AIDS, democratic freedoms, and refugee protection. Work at the border aligns with his pattern of supporting vulnerable populations and amplifying systemic issues through visibility and resources.

How to Assess Future Reports
When new stories appear, check whether named organizations are official partners, whether quotes are directly attributed, and whether timelines align with known events. Prefer sources that cite verifiable activities and avoid anonymous or speculative claims. Look for follow-up reporting that measures any announced initiatives beyond photo opportunities.
